FYI, there was a typo in my last update, should have said 7/11 update, not 6/11.
Things are going along well so far. Currently day 4 of week 5 flower. Waterings have increased to about every other day, about 1 gal each. Had a bit of leaf tip burn show up this week, but there were 3 waterings in between feeding so I'm thinking I'll be good. Went ahead and fed week 5 feeding today, but pulled back about 1/4 on the amount of nutrients at the advice of @Aqua Man.
Problem with temps and humidity solved (see my last update for more on that).
Other than that, they've pretty much stopped stretching and appear to be putting on weight on the flowers.

I am at day 2 of week 6 flower and getting psyched about finishing up my first grow. I watered/fed today using the Roots Organics Terp Tea Bloom, Bloom Booster, and Microbe Charge. I'm giving the max on the package so 1 tbsp each of Bloom and Microbe Charge and 1 tsp Bloom Booster mixed in a gallon of distilled water with cal/mag.
An interesting change I made this last week is I have been using the water from my dehumidifier along with the distilled water I have been making myself. It takes a long time to distill the water and that thing heats up the room it's in so not having to tend to that as much has been good. The dehuey is putting out over a gallon a day and I hate to just throw that out if I can use it instead of the distilled water. I did a lot of searching online to verify that it would be ok and many sites said that dehumidifier water is fine, even many cannabis sites said so including several folks here at the Farm who have used it. I tested for PPM and it was coming in about 12-18 and Ph'ing at about 5.9. So far, everything is fine.
I know a lot can go wrong between now and harvest but I am getting to a place where I can relax a bit and let the plants finish out. I have one more feeding at the beginning of week 7 and then it's just water. I am assuming I will need to keep adding cal/mag for the duration? If anyone has any input on that, please share!
I also noticed that some of the lower fan leaves on one plant are starting to fade to yellow. I know that is going to be a natural development at some point, but I did not expect it to start this soon. I thought it might be a little light on N but did not want to supplement, knowing they would get fed today with the nutrients N number combined at 5.5. If anyone has thoughts on that I appreciate that too!
